Understanding the Ingredients

Ripe Bananas: The Star of the Show

The key ingredient in Fluffy Banana Bliss Pancakes is, of course, ripe bananas. The importance of using ripe bananas cannot be overstated. As bananas ripen, they undergo a natural transformation. The starches in the fruit break down into sugars, making them sweeter and more flavorful. This increased sweetness means you can often reduce the amount of added sugar in your recipe, allowing the natural flavor of the bananas to shine through. Moreover, ripe bananas mash easily, which contributes to a smoother batter and a more tender pancake.

When selecting bananas for this recipe, look for those that are heavily speckled or even slightly brown. These bananas will provide the best sweetness and flavor, resulting in pancakes that are not only delicious but also slightly caramelized when cooked.

Baking Powder and Baking Soda: The Science Behind Fluffiness

To achieve those light and fluffy pancakes, we rely on both baking powder and baking soda. These two leavening agents work together to create air pockets within the batter, resulting in a fluffy texture. Baking powder contains both an acid and a base, which react when mixed with wet ingredients, producing carbon dioxide gas that helps the pancakes rise. Baking soda, on the other hand, requires an acidic ingredient (like the mashed bananas) to activate it, further contributing to the fluffiness of the pancakes.

Using the right combination of these leavening agents is essential. Too much can cause the pancakes to rise excessively and then collapse, while too little will result in dense pancakes. Following the recipe accurately will yield the perfect balance for delightful Fluffy Banana Bliss Pancakes.

Step-by-Step Instructions for Perfect Pancakes

Now that you understand the importance of each ingredient in Fluffy Banana Bliss Pancakes, it’s time to dive into the preparation process. Follow these detailed step-by-step instructions to achieve pancake perfection.

1. Prepare the Bananas

Start by selecting your ripe bananas. You’ll need about two to three medium-sized bananas for this recipe. Peel the bananas and place them in a mixing bowl. Using a fork or a potato masher, mash the bananas until they reach a smooth consistency. Aim for a few small chunks to maintain some texture, but ensure there are no large pieces. The more you mash, the creamier your pancakes will be.

2. Combine Dry Ingredients

In a separate large bowl, combine the dry ingredients. Start with 1 cup of all-purpose flour, then add 1 tablespoon of baking powder, 1/2 teaspoon of baking soda, 1/4 teaspoon of salt, and any optional sugar you prefer. Whisk the dry ingredients together thoroughly. This step is essential, as it ensures that the leavening agents and salt are evenly distributed throughout the flour, contributing to a uniform rise in your pancakes.

3. Mix Wet Ingredients

In another bowl, whisk together the wet ingredients. You will need the mashed bananas, 1 large egg, 1 cup of milk (dairy or non-dairy), 2 tablespoons of melted butter (or coconut oil), and 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ract. Whisk everything together until well combined. Make sure the melted butter or oil is not too hot if you’re using it, as it could cook the egg when added to the mixture.

4. Combine Dry and Wet Ingredients

Now it’s time to bring the dry and wet ingredients together. Create a well in the center of the dry ingredients and pour the wet mixture into it. Using a spatula or wooden spoon, gently fold the ingredients together until just combined. It’s important to avoid overmixing the batter, as this can lead to tough pancakes. A few lumps are perfectly fine; they will disappear during cooking.

5. Cooking the Pancakes

Preheat a non-stick skillet or griddle over medium heat. Once hot, lightly grease the surface with a small amount of butter or oil. Pour about 1/4 cup of batter onto the skillet for each pancake. Allow the pancakes to cook for about 2-3 minutes, or until small bubbles form on the surface and the edges appear set. This is a good indication that it’s time to flip the pancakes.

Using a spatula, carefully flip the pancakes and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es on the other side, or until golden brown. The key to perfect pancakes is ensuring even cooking, so pay attention to the heat level. If you find that the pancakes are browning too quickly, lower the heat slightly to cook them through without burning.

Ideal Skillet Temperature and Greasing Methods

To achieve the perfect Fluffy Banana Bliss Pancakes, mastering the skillet temperature and greasing methods is crucial. Preheat your skillet over medium heat, which typically ranges between 350°F to 375°F (175°C to 190°C). An effective way to test if your skillet is ready is by sprinkling a few drops of water onto the surface. If they dance and evaporate almost immediately, your skillet is at the right temperature.

For greasing the skillet, there are several options available. You can use cooking spray for a quick and easy application, ensuring an even coating that prevents sticking. Alternatively, a small amount of butter or coconut oil can be melted in the skillet for added flavor. Make sure to spread it evenly across the surface before pouring in your pancake batter. Keep the heat consistent throughout the cooking process, adjusting as necessary to avoid burning the pancakes while ensuring they cook through properly.

Timing Tips for Flipping Pancakes

Flipping pancakes might seem straightforward, but timing is essential for achieving that perfect golden-brown crust. Generally, pancakes should cook for about 2-3 minutes on the first side, or until you notice small bubbles forming on the surface and the edges appearing set. Once you see these signs, it’s time to flip! Use a spatula to gently lift the pancake and turn it over.

The second side will cook faster, usually taking about 1-2 minutes. Keep an eye on them to prevent overcooking. If you are making a larger batch, it’s advisable to keep the cooked pancakes warm in an oven set to low heat (around 200°F or 93°C) while you finish the remaining pancakes.

Tips for Making the Pancakes Vegan or Gluten-Free

To make Fluffy Banana Bliss Pancakes vegan, simply replace the eggs with flaxseed or chia seed eggs (1 tablespoon of seeds mixed with 3 tablespoons of water, left to sit for 5 minutes) and use a plant-based milk like almond or oat milk. For a gluten-free option, you can substitute the regular flour with a gluten-free flour blend, ensuring that your pancakes remain fluffy and delicious.

Storage and Reheating Tips

Proper Storage Methods for Leftover Pancakes

If you find yourself with leftover Fluffy Banana Bliss Pancakes, storing them properly is essential to maintain their texture. Allow the pancakes to cool completely, then stack them in an airtight container with parchment paper between each pancake to prevent sticking. They can be refrigerated for up to 3 days.

Best Practices for Freezing and Reheating Pancakes Without Losing Texture

For longer storage, pancakes can be frozen. Place them in a freezer-safe bag or container, ensuring they are separated by parchment paper. When ready to enjoy, simply reheat them in the toaster, microwave, or oven. If using the microwave, place a damp paper towel over the pancakes to retain moisture. For the oven, preheat to 350°F (175°C) and warm for about 10-15 minutes, ensuring they come out warm and fluffy.

Ingredients
  

2 ripe bananas, mashed

1 cup all-purpose flour

2 tablespoons sugar (optional, adjust based on sweetness preference)

1 tablespoon baking powder

1/2 teaspoon baking soda

1/4 teaspoon salt

1 large egg

1 cup milk (dairy or non-dairy)

2 tablespoons melted butter or coconut oil

1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Optional toppings: sliced bananas, maple syrup, chopped nuts, or chocolate chips

Instructions
 

In a large bowl, mash the ripe bananas until smooth. Leave some chunks for added texture if desired.

    In another b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.

      In a separate bowl, beat the egg and then add the milk, melted butter, and vanilla extract. Mix well to combine.

        Pour the wet mixture into the bowl with mashed bananas and stir until just combined.

          Add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and gently fold until no dry spots remain. Be careful not to overmix; it's okay if there are a few lumps.

            Heat a non-stick skillet or griddle over medium heat and lightly grease it with cooking spray or a little butter.

              Pour 1/4 cup of batter onto the skillet for each pancake. Cook until bubbles start to form on the surface (about 2-3 minutes).

                Flip the pancakes using a spatula and cook for another 1-2 minutes until golden brown and cooked through.

                  Serve immediately with your choice of toppings, such as sliced bananas, maple syrup, nuts, or chocolate chips.

                    Prep Time, Total Time, Servings: 10 minutes | 20 minutes | 4 servings
